Where legitimate codes are published, and why “secret” codes age badly

The honest truth about bonus codes is that the best ones are rarely secret. Operators publish their current offers on their own promotions pages, and they send tailored codes directly to registered email addresses. That is the legitimate pipeline, and it is the one this page recommends above all others.

Third-party sites that promise “secret” or “hidden” codes are trading on a fiction. Codes do leak, and occasionally one works for a week or two, but the shelf life is short. Operators retire codes the moment they hit their target volume or when a promotion window closes. By the time a third-party site updates its list, the code is often dead. Worse, some of these pages push expired codes to drive traffic, which leaves the player frustrated and no closer to a bonus.

There is a better way. Bookmark the promotions page, check it before you deposit, and read the terms attached to whatever you find. If you are already a customer, keep an eye on your inbox, because that is where the targeted codes land. The terms that decide whether a code is worth your time

A code is only as good as the terms wrapped around it. Wagering requirements, eligible games, expiry dates and maximum cashout limits all shape the final value, and skipping them is how players turn a generous headline into a frustrating grind.

Term Typical structure Why it matters
Wagering requirement 20x to 65x the bonus amount Determines how much you must stake before withdrawal
Eligible games Slots usually count 100%, table games often less A game excluded from the calculation changes the maths
Expiry window Often 7 to 30 days from activation Miss the window and the bonus vanishes
Maximum cashout A ceiling on what you can convert to real money Even a big win may be capped at withdrawal

Here is a worked example with exact numbers. Suppose a welcome code offers a £50 bonus with a 35x wagering requirement. The turnover you need is £50 multiplied by 35, which comes to £1,750. If the offer also carries a £100 maximum cashout, then even a lucky run that produces £400 in winnings will only let you withdraw £100. The headline figure looks generous; the terms decide the reality.

Quickfire answers to the questions players actually ask

What happens if my code is rejected at the cashier?

The most common cause is entering the code at the wrong stage, so double-check whether the offer requires registration entry or deposit entry. If the code still fails, it may have expired, and the only reliable fix is to check the current promotions page for the live version. Contacting customer support is the second step, but verify the code against the published terms first.

Do codes work for existing customers, or only new players?

Both, but the mechanics differ. New player codes are usually tied to the first deposit and are entered at signup. Existing customer codes arrive by email or appear in the promotions area, and they are often targeted to specific activity levels. If you have been playing regularly, check your inbox before assuming you are excluded from the current round.

Should I always use a code if one is offered?

Not automatically. Read the wagering requirement and the eligible games list first, because a lower headline bonus with softer terms can beat a larger one with a 60x grind. Compare the effective value, not the sticker price. A code that locks you into slots only may be a poor fit if you prefer table games.

How do I confirm the current offer at Tote casino?

Open the promotions page and look for the section marked for new players or for the specific code type you want. The terms listed there are the authoritative version, and they will state the wagering requirement, the expiry date and the eligible games. If the page does not show a code, the offer is likely automatic, so proceed with a deposit and check your account balance.

What is the difference between a code and an automatic offer?

A code requires you to type it into a field to unlock the reward, while an automatic offer credits the bonus without any input. Automatic offers are convenient but harder to track, and they often carry the same terms as code-based ones. The practical difference is control: a code gives you a clear trigger point, whereas an automatic offer can appear after a deposit you made for other reasons.
